Transaction 184c60cafb2932cd16312c96b3a171cc64749638a28fedb174d8bdb943800c50
3 Input
3 Outputs
- 184c60cafb2932cd16312c96b3a171cc64749638a28fedb174d8bdb943800c50:0
- 184c60cafb2932cd16312c96b3a171cc64749638a28fedb174d8bdb943800c50:1
- 184c60cafb2932cd16312c96b3a171cc64749638a28fedb174d8bdb943800c50:2
value 28000000
address 3G59p1PgMWEyHEwexU2yXcAiRyA5qytY42
value 38500000
address 3EMaq5EKQBt35uG4vwRtpNBpnkbadLF2a6
value 61888
address 17uCJzjWMsqwZUQ51XL62AqYE9PCjPmh2m